柯林斯词典
- N-COUNT (帽)檐
Thebrimof a hat is the wide part that sticks outwards at the bottom.- Rain dripped from the brim of his baseball cap.
雨水从他的棒球帽帽檐上滴落。 - ...a flat black hat with a wide brim.
宽边平顶黑礼帽
- Rain dripped from the brim of his baseball cap.
- VERB 充满;充溢
If someone or somethingis brimming witha particular quality, they are full of that quality.- England are brimming with confidence after two straight wins in the tournament.
英格兰队在锦标赛中连赢两场后信心大增。 - Brim overmeans the same asbrim.
brim over同brim - I noticed Dorabella was brimming over with excitement...
我注意到多拉贝拉非常兴奋。 - Her heart brimmed over with love and adoration for Charles.
她对查尔斯满怀爱慕之情。
- England are brimming with confidence after two straight wins in the tournament.
- VERB 充满,充盈(泪水)
When your eyesare brimming withtears, they are full of fluid because you are upset, although you are not actually crying.- Michael looked at him imploringly, eyes brimming with tears.
迈克尔满怀乞求地看着他,两眼泪汪汪的。 - Brim overmeans the same asbrim.
brim over同brim - When she saw me, her eyes brimmed over with tears and she could not speak.
她看到我时,两眼泪汪汪的,说不出话来。
- Michael looked at him imploringly, eyes brimming with tears.
- VERB 装满;充满
If somethingbrims withparticular things, it is packed full of them.- The flowerbeds brim with a mixture of lilies and roses.
花坛里长满了百合和玫瑰。
- The flowerbeds brim with a mixture of lilies and roses.
- PHRASE (尤指容器)盛满,装满
If something, especially a container,is filled to the brimorfull to the brim withsomething, it is filled right up to the top.- Richard filled her glass right up to the brim...
理查德给她倒了满满一杯。 - The toilet was full to the brim with insects.
厕所里爬满了虫子。
- Richard filled her glass right up to the brim...
- PHRASE 充满,洋溢(某种感情)
If you arefull to the brim witha particular emotion, you feel that emotion so strongly that it is stronger than all other emotions.- Her heart beat so fast and she was full to the brim with joy.
她心跳加快,满心喜悦。
- Her heart beat so fast and she was full to the brim with joy.
